Stats get recited. Stories get remembered. Piecing together your story in a way that connects with your audience is not as easy as it was "once upon a time." But whether you're telling your own tale or developing a brand identity, learning to talk with your audience – not at them – leads to a more engaged, invested community.

Every story needs a teller.
